Inter Foundry 2026: Now Powered by GIFA, METEC, THERMPROCES, NEWCAST

Inter Foundry, India's fastest growing international exhibition for the ferrous and nonferrous foundry industry, is proud to announce its strategic cooperation with Messe
Düsseldorf - the global organizer of world-renowned trade fairs GIFA, METEC, THERMPROCESS and NEWCAST, collectively known as The Bright World of Metals. This partnership will further elevate Inter Foundry's standing as South Asia's most comprehensive platform for the foundry and metallurgy industry.
The upcoming edition of Inter Foundry will take place from September 10–12, 2026 at the Codissia Trade Fair Complex, Coimbatore, one of India's largest foundry clusters and a hub of industrial excellence. The event will also run alongside Inter DieCast, the international exhibition for die casting technologies, creating a powerful trade fair duo that represents the entire spectrum of foundry and die casting industries.
India – A Rising Foundry Powerhouse
India stands as the third-largest casting producer worldwide, and its rapid economic growth positions the country as one of the most dynamic future markets for the global
foundry sector. With more than 600 foundries in Coimbatore alone and strong industrial linkages to nearby hubs such as Chennai and Bengaluru, the region has emerged as an ideal location for a large-scale international event of this magnitude.
At the 2024 edition, Inter Foundry hosted 220 exhibitors and nearly 8,000 trade visitors across 13,500 sq. mt., showcasing cutting-edge technologies, sustainable materials, and advanced process solutions. Over 88% of exhibitors have already confirmed their participation in the 2026 edition, reflecting strong confidence in the platform. Looking ahead, Inter Foundry 2026 is expected to grow by nearly 40%, covering 18,000 sq. mt. of exhibition space and attracting more than 250 exhibitors and 10,000+ professional visitors from across India and abroad.
